Kudiya

Kudiya is a village located in the Rampur Baghelan Subdivision of Satna district,Madhya Pradesh, India. Kudiya has a population of 951 as recorded in the 2011 Census. It falls under the jurisdiction of Bihara N-2 Gram Panchayat and the Rampur Baghelan Block Panchayat in Rampur Baghelan District. The village has 176 households and is identified by village code 464101. Kudiya is located in the 485111 postal area, contributing significantly to the rural administrative structure of Rampur Baghelan Sub-District.

Total Population of Kudiya

As of the 2011 census, Population of Kudiya has a population of approximately 951 people, where the male population is 486 and the female population is 465.

Total 951
Male 486
Female 465
